It is so ridiculously easy to gain a reputation for being competent by just reading signs.
This is not metaphorical. I mean actual, literal pieces of paper/plastic/metal/whatever explicitly erected to inform the public.
“How did you know this was the right trail?” I read the sign.
“Wow, how did you know what that flower is?” There’s a SIGN.
“How did you know we needed to use the side door?” THERE IS A SIGN POSTED ON THE FRONT DOOR.
Just…why are we having such different experiences of the world? People can read. I KNOW they can read. There’s nothing wrong with their vision.
Just. READ. THE. GOD. DAMN. SIGN.

not every officer. but history matters.
American policing did not emerge in a vacuum. Some of the earliest organized policing structures in the South were slave patrols designed to control, capture, and terrorize enslaved black people.
That history doesn’t define every individual officer today. It does define most and it does define the system as racist.
But pretending it has no connection to ongoing conversations about race, power, and policing is intellectually dishonest.
